How to Measure the ROI of On-Site Raw Footage Direction & Shot List Blueprints

A marketing system without numbers is a hobby. Here are the metrics we track so you can see the return, not just feel it:

  • Hook rate: The percentage of viewers who watch past the first 1.5 seconds — the metric that decides whether the algorithm pushes your video.
  • Average watch time: Retention is the algorithm's strongest signal; longer watch time means more distribution.
  • Profile visits and follows: The proof that your content is converting strangers into an audience.
  • DMs and saves: Engagement actions that correlate with actual buying intent.

On-Site Raw Footage Direction & Shot List Blueprints: Best Practices

After running on-site raw footage direction & shot list blueprints across dozens of local markets, these are the practices that consistently separate winners from everyone else:

  • Win the first 1.5 seconds with a visual or spoken hook that promises a specific outcome.
  • Batch film in one session using a shot list so your content stays consistent without eating your week.
  • Use dynamic captions on everything — most people watch with sound off.
  • Repurpose one shoot across Reels, TikTok, Shorts, and your ad account.

Common Mistakes That Kill On-Site Raw Footage Direction & Shot List Blueprints Results

Most businesses don't fail because the tactic is wrong — they fail by making these mistakes, usually without realizing it:

  • Posting randomly instead of batching content on a monthly cadence that the algorithm can learn from.
  • Putting the hook at the end — if you don't win the first 1.5 seconds, nothing else matters.
  • Making every video about selling instead of proving results, story, and value.
  • Ignoring trending audio until the trend has already peaked.
  • Posting the same video to every platform without adapting captions and format.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many videos do I need to post per month?+

A monthly batch of 15 is the minimum for the algorithm to find your pattern. Consistency matters more than polish — a library of 90+ videos over six months gives the platform plenty of data to work with.

Do I need professional equipment?+

No. A modern phone, good lighting, and a simple shot list produce results. The editing and captions are where your content goes from amateur to premium.

How long until short-form video generates leads?+

Most brands see meaningful engagement within 30–60 days and lead flow once you have a critical mass of content plus a clear call to action. Video compounds like every other organic channel.

Should I do Reels, TikTok, or both?+

Both — but with a single shoot repurposed per platform. The formats and audiences overlap enough that one content engine can feed both plus YouTube Shorts.

Can short-form video work for B2B or contractors?+

Yes — before-and-after proof, job breakdowns, and educational content are exactly what contractors, realtors, and B2B brands convert with.
